Dosage Adjustment in Renal Impairment For patients with a creatinine clearance < 30 mL/ min/ 1.73 m 2 (serum creatinine > 3 mg/ dL), the recommended initial dose is 5 mg Lotensin once daily. Dosage may be titrated upward until blood pressure is controlled or to a maximum total daily dose of 40 mg (see WARNINGS). HOW SUPPLIED Text Continues Below

Lotensin is available in tablets of 5 mg, 10 mg, 20 mg, and 40 mg, packaged with a desiccant in bottles of 90 and 100 tablets. Lotensin is also supplied in blister packages (1 tablet/ blister), in Accu-Pak ® Unit Dose boxes containing 10 strips of 10 blisters each. Each tablet is imprinted with LOTENSIN on one side and the tablet strength (" 5," "10," "20," or "40") on the other.
